Output 84390e36614ef7d3e04e0f22c9aaea3b2a3255d2098e977da0b3570d7c748a49:1

value
1432142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a84e86988618bdb8568655ebf52db5ee619bec5 OP_EQUAL
address
3EKSPchkaTvweYpmZJ4aTnD4Zy2sPHz2Ku
transaction
84390e36614ef7d3e04e0f22c9aaea3b2a3255d2098e977da0b3570d7c748a49
spent
true